Silver Haze Cannabis Strain Review
Silver Haze strain is a dank bud with perfectly potent high. This 90% sativa/10% indica hybrid is well-known for its strong and long-lasting sativa. Silver Haze delivers a mixture of cerebral and full-body high that’s perfect for daily activities and relaxation.
THC levels in Silver Haze range between 20- 24%. Its high THC percentage allows it to deliver an incredible high that will not only uplift and energize you, but also relax your entire body.
The hybrid delivers a mixture of potent and well-balanced effects. While its sativa effects may leave you energized and well stimulated, its indica effects, on the other hand, may sedate you, leaving you couch-locked for hours on end.
Its potent sativa effects make the hybrid great for social events. Silver Haze produces a smooth and pleasurable euphoric head high that leaves you giggly, talkative, and more sociable. This allows you to fully enjoy your social interactions.
Silver Haze strain is created through crossing the infamous Northern Lights #5, Skunk #1 and Haze strains. Fans love this hybrid for its unique combination of cerebral and physical effects. Silver Haze has a unique way of spreading across your body, leaving you uplifted, unfocused, lazy, and relaxed at the same time.

Grow Info
Silver Haze strain can be cultivated both indoors and outdoors. For successful cultivation of this hybrid, it is important to ensure that your growing pot plants are well protected from molds, pests and diseases. Most importantly, you should regularly prune the stems and branches to promote lateral growth and fast bud development.
Flowering time is about 8-9 weeks. The hybrid can yield up to 18 ounces of high quality flower per meter square.
Possible Side Effects
Although Silver Haze packs all these medical benefits, it can also induce some side effects, including itchy eyes, cottonmouth, dry eyes, and red eyes.
On rare occasions, Silver Haze weed strain may also induce dizziness and paranoia. Some users, especially novice smokers may find Silver Haze exceedingly overwhelming. We, therefore, recommend starting with a small dose, and slowly increase your dosage until you find your sweet spot.
The good news is these reactions are mild and fade away after a short while.
